Hey, first time posting and owning a maverick. So 2 weeks ago I purchased a 2023 ford maverick XLT with the tremor package, to mainly haul fire wood. Since then I have noticed the gas mileage has been dropping down very quickly. When I fill up it registers at 670 km and my trip home (highway driving) is 80km away (average day is 160km). By the time I arrive home the tank registers at 550km and the l/100km is at 10-10.5L/100km; higher than the highway driving for a maverick being 8.1L/100km. A little background, I have not hauled anything yet in the truck, put in premium gas and no high rev driving (under or level to 2,000 RPM). With how fast I am going through gas, I have to fill up every 2-3days. After speaking with Ford Canada and the dealership they have both informed me to wait until 10,000 km for the truck to balance out on being more gas efficient.

Has anyone had this issue ?

My first 5 tanks in my 23 AWD EB (~3000km)
  • 25.68MPG - 9.159L/100KM
  • 25.92MPG - 9.075L/100KM
  • 26.88MPG - 8.750L/100KM
  • 28.84MPG - 8.155L/100KM
  • 27.47MPG - 8.562L/100KM
Since then, the best tank I've seen was 32.57 MPG (7.22L/100KM) but that was ALL highway driving with a relatively light load in the back (luggage), and maybe some favorable winds.

So you can see it has improved as the computer tuned it up. But not really sure you can expect 8.1L/100Km with a full load of firewood in the back...

Tremor is rated 20/24 MPG for city/hwy
https://www.fueleconomy.gov/feg/noframes/46368.shtml

that's 11.76 - 9.8L/100km

If you were hoping for 8.1, you messed up buying a Tremor!
